Admission to the Music Department (Auditions)

Admission to all Music programs (Majors and Minors) requires a successful completion of an Entrance Audition. Please see Audition Information for details about deadlines, procedures, and guidelines.

Scholarship Opportunities

Scholarships are available for new,  incoming Freshman. To be considered for one of these, a student must successfully complete a Scholarship Audition (which doubles as the Entrance Audition). Please see Scholarship Audition for a complete list of available Music Scholarships.

Degree Programs

Oshkosh offers a number of degree programs including BM in Music Education, BM in Performance, BM in Music Business, BM in Recording Technology, BM in Music Industry (business and recording technology), BA in Music with Composition, BS in Music, and a Music Minor. Ensembles

Our performing ensembles, both vocal and instrumental, are open to both music majors and non-music majors by audition. For more information and a complete list of our ensembles, please see our Ensembles page.

Auditions for ensemble participation are usually held the first week of classes in the fall, and sign-up sheets are usually posted at that time outside the ensemble directors' offices.
